Just got home from the same area 15 min. ago (11:00). Caught a few last week in front of the first spring but nothing today. Also nothing at the mouth of Benji slough. Headed for Bird Island and got in to them right away. Caught four in the 24 - 26 inch range and then the wind scared me off. Caught 'em on carp meat and small white bass. Water was colder than last week?? 27.5 degrees last week and 55 -56 today. Colder weather predicted for the rest of this week so I plan to hold off for a few days. Look for action to turn on big time when water temp moves closer to mid- 60s,
